MORRISON- JoAnn Vock, 76, of Morrison passed away on December 25, 2009 peacefully at her home. JoAnn was born in Sterling on August 8, 1933, the daughter of Edward and Martha (Oltmanns) Landheer. JoAnn married Paul Vock on March 2, 1973. JoAnn graduated from Sterling High School, and then went to nursing school in Dixon. She graduated from Dixon School of Nursing in 1953 earning her Registered Nurse Degree. She was employed by Sterling Community General Hospital, the Sterling Rock Falls Clinic, and The American Red Cross. She was Dr. Christophersen's nurse for many years, and assisted him in the first pacemaker insertion at Sterling Hospital. She was an election judge for Mount Pleasant Township for many years. She gave of herself always and was very well respected by everyone. She loved working outside in her yard where she taught us all to love the outdoors, to explore our surroundings, and also to take a minute or two to smell the roses and just to love life and enjoy what God has given us. She instilled a good work ethic in her children and grandchildren. She was also a treasurer and devoted member of St. Peter's Lutheran Church in Morrison. She will truly be missed by all, including her dog, Roy.
